Tapas in Shell Beach, LA

Refine
Sort by
Features

1. Booty's Street Food

Booty's Street Food

800 Louisa St, New Orleans, LA 70117

CLOSED NOW:9:00 am - 12:00 am

2. Barcelona Tapas

Barcelona Tapas

720 Dublin St, New Orleans, LA 70118

CLOSED NOW:6:00 am - 10:00 pm

3. The Tasting Room

The Tasting Room

1906 Magazine St, New Orleans, LA 70130

CLOSED NOW:12:00 pm - 5:00 pm